10.08: National Hydrogen and Fuel Cell Day

Nuvera is among the fuel cell leaders observing National Hydrogen and Fuel Cell Day on October 8. This date was chosen in recognition of the atomic weight of hydrogen: 1.008.  This year’s fifth annual celebration is especially exciting for us as we launch the Nuvera® 45 kW Fuel Cell Engine and ramp up production for use in the U.S., Europe, China and elsewhere.

National Hydrogen and Fuel Cell Day is part of a campaign to raise awareness of fuel cell and hydrogen technologies in the U.S. and around the world. The Fuel Cell and Hydrogen Energy Association (FCHEA), of which Nuvera is a founding member, spearheaded recognition for this day. FCHEA represents leading companies and organizations that are advancing innovative, clean, safe, and reliable energy technologies.

“The industry has grown tremendously since we first celebrated National Hydrogen and Fuel Cell Day five years ago,” said Morry Markowitz, president of FCHEA. “From a few dozen demonstration fleets of fuel cell vehicles, we now have thousands on the road from several leading automakers. More than 28,000 fuel cell-powered forklifts are operating in warehouses across the country.”

International Hydrogen Fuel Cell Vehicle Congress

Ahead of National Hydrogen and Fuel Cell Day, Nuvera President Jon Taylor gave a speech at the Fourth International Hydrogen Fuel Cell Vehicle Congress (FCVC) on September 26 in Rugao, China. FCVC is jointly organized by the International Hydrogen Fuel Cell Association (IHFCA) and the Society of Automotive Engineers of China (SAE-China).

Since 2016, FCVC has connected hydrogen fuel technology developers, vehicle makers, investors and policy makers to accelerate fuel cell vehicle commercialization. This year, nearly 2,000 delegates attended the event.

Approximately 2,500 fuel cell vehicles have been deployed in China to date, chiefly buses and logistics trucks – a huge accomplishment for the country. China has the most ambitious fuel cell vehicle roadmap of any country in the world, and plans to deploy one million fuel cell vehicles by 2030.
